One dead in north Charlotte shooting, CMPD says

CHARLOTTE — The Charlotte-Mecklenburg Police Department is investigating a deadly shooting in north Charlotte Tuesday morning.

The incident occurred just after 9 a.m. at the Siegle Point Apartment in the Belmont neighborhood.

Police said the victim was shot at the complex, placed inside a vehicle, and driven less than half a mile up the road before emergency services made contact with them.

The victim was still inside a vehicle when they were pronounced deceased, according to police.

An investigation revealed that the person died on East 12th Street near North Davidson Street.

Police said the motive for this shooting is unknown at this time. They also expressed their frustration that homicides are on the rise in Charlotte.

“Our community does not tolerate this activity, and it is unfortunate that people are resolving issues with gunfire that are then turning into homicides that have real victims behind the scenes. It’s not just the person dead, but it is the person’s family, their children, their friends,” said Major Bret Balamucki.
